My story

Jeppson is living in a foster home. Fill out our quick adoption survey, and then we can set up a phone call or meet and greet with the foster! Jeppson is: Neutered: Yes! Up to date on vaccines: Yes! Microchipped: Yes! Our microchips will automatically register when an adoption is finalized - Currently taking medication for anxiety support More about Jeppson: Housebroken: Yes! Crate trained: He has done best with free roam when home alone for up to 5 hours, once he has adjusted to his environment, and prefers this to being crated when home alone. He has done fine in his crate for shorter periods, more so when his person is home. Leash walking: He is reactive to strangers on walks, and will bark and pull. He would do best in a quiet, low-traffic neighborhood. Dog social: Yes! He lives successfully with other dogs, and also loves attending dog daycare. He will need another dog (or dogs!) in his future home, as this helps him to be his best self. Cat social: He lives with a cat in his foster home and has done very well after a slow, proper intro period. Kid friendly: Not a match, as he is nervous with new people Jeppson likes: - Tossing around his plush toys - Using his brain to solve food-hiding puzzle toys - Having dog (and cat!) pals to keep him company Jeppson is a loving and loyal chihuahua mix who prefers you and only you all to himself. He enjoys sleeping under the covers, finding the comfiest spots, and sunbathing, though he gets bursts of energy and zooms around the house and yard with his long legs. He is food motivated and eager to please which helps with his training! He can be uncomfortable with new people, particularly male-presenting humans, and would benefit from a patient adopter who can give him plenty of time, space, and treats to warm up and decompress. He would do best in a calm female-only home without frequent visitors. He would also prefer a quiet neighborhood (or home with a yard) as he is similarly nervous and reactive toward strangers on walks. Jeppson's adoption fee has been sponsored by a generous supporter and he is ready to spice up your life!
